HomeMy WebLinkAbout1977-07-25MINUTES Room B-8, Civic Center Huntington Beach, California Monday, July 25, 1977 A tape recording and transcript of this meet- ing is on file in the City Clerk's Office. Mayor Pattinson called the adjourned regular meeting of the City Council to order. Said meeting was called to conduct interviews of candidates for two positions on the Planning Commission. is ROLL CALL Present: Bartlett, Coen, Shenkman, Pattinson (Siebert arrived 6:45; Wieder 6:50;.Gibbs 9:30) Absent: None INTERVIEWS FOR PLANNING COMMISSIONERS The following candidates were interviewed by the City Council at this time: Norman McCroskey, Dale Dunn, Jim Olmsted II and Dr. Frank Hoffman. He announced that the City Council would reconvene in the Council Chamber as the City Council/Redevelopment Agency for the purpose of conducting a joint public hearing with the Redevelopment Commission on adoption of the proposed Redevelopment Plan for the Warner/Goldenwest Small Lot Redevelopment Project and adoption of the Final Environmental Impact Report on the Redevelopment Plan. Chairman Pattinson called the adjourned regular meeting of the City Council) Redevelopment Agency to order. ROLL CALL - CITY COUNCIL/REDEVELOPMENT AGENCY Present: Bartlett, Wieder, Coen, Siebert, Shenkman, Pattinson Absent: Gibbs ROLL CALL - REDEVELOPMENT COMMISSION Present: Bazil, Perez, Garolfalo, Milkovich Absent: Granger st i Page #2 - Council Minutes - 7/25/77 V JOINT PUBLIC- HEARING - WARNER/GOLDENWEST _SMALL LOT AREA - APPROVED EIR 77-4 - ADOPTED -- - - Mayor Pattinson announced that this was the day and hour set for a joint public hearing between the City Council/Redevelopment Agency and the Redevelopment Commission to consider the proposed Redevelopment Plan for the Warner/Goldenwest Small Lot Redevelopment Project and to consider all evidence and testimony for or against the approval and adoption of the Redevelopment Project and the Final Environmental. Impact Report on the Redevelopment Plan. The Mayor introduced Joseph E. Coomes, Redevelopment Agency Counsel. The Clerk was directed to enter into the record the following documents: Exhibit A Affidavit of publication of notice of Public Hearing. Exhibit B Certificate of mailing of notice of public hearing, together with statement concerning acquisition of property by the agency, to each owner of property in the project area as shown on the last equalized assessment roll. Exhibit C Certificate of mailing of notice of public hearing to the governing bodies of each taxing agency within the project area. Mayor Pattinson declared the hearing open. The Mayor explained that the hearing would be followed according to procedures prescribed by the Community Redevelopment Law of the.State of California. The Court Reporter administered the oath to members of the City staff and those members of the audience planning to give testimony. The Mayor then explained the order of procedure for the public hearing. Mr. Joseph Coomes, Redevelopment Agency Counsel spoke regarding the findings and determinations for adoption of the Redevelopment Plan. Monica Florian, Assistant Planning Director, entered into the record the Certification of Official Actions taken by the City Council, Planning Commission, Redevelopment Agency and Redevelopment Commission in connection with the prep- aration of the Redevelopment Plan for the Warner/Goldenwest Small Lot Redevelop- ment Project. Said statement was recorded as Exhibit D. Edward Selich, Planning Director, made a presentation on the reasons for the proposed Redevelopment Plan. The Assistant Planning Director spoke regarding the Report of the Agency to the City Council which is the basic supporting documentation for the Redevelopment Plan and the ordinance which will adopt the plan. Discussion was held between the Assistant Planning Director and Commissioners and Council/Agency members regarding various aspects of the plan, including action on the property taken a considerable number of years ago, prior to City incorporation. Page #3 - Council Minutes - 7/25/77 The Report of the Agency and the Report of the Planning Commission were entered into the record as Exhibit E and Exhibit F, respectively. The Assistant Planning Director then presented a brief summary of Environmental Impact Report 77-4, and said report was entered into the record as Exhibit G. The Redevelopment Agency Counsel presented a review of the Redevelopment Plan. Discussion was held regarding said plan and the Redevelopment Plan was entered into the record as Exhibit H. The Rules for Owner Participants and Property Owners Desiring to Participate in Redevelopment were entered into the record as Exhibit I. The Clerk announced that a communication had been received from William Gadner, property owner, inquiring about the plan. She stated that a letter had also been received from Almon S. Hougard, representing himself and five co -owners of property in favor of the Plan. Said communications were recorded as Exhibit J. There being no one present to speak in favor of the plan and there being no one present to speak in opposition, the Mayor urged that anyone with questions, or need of clarification, or who would wish to speak, to please take this opportunity to be heard. Mr. Burton Horn, property owner presented questions as to the basis on which the land value would be determined. The Redevelopment Agency Council responded to Mr. Warren's question and discussion was held. Mr. David Gering, representing Mrs. Kemp, property owner, addressed Council regarding the effect of the proposed redevelopment on property presently in escrow. Marie Drynan, addressed Council regarding the calls and offers received last year by property owners in the area regarding the property and stated that she had received no recent calls. Darrell Stafford, representing Business Properties, the firm granted preliminary nego- tiating rights by the City should the Redevelopment Plan be approved, addressed Council regarding development of the area. He stated that he was not familiar with.the inci- dences reported relative to contact by developers of property owners in the area and that such contact would not have been representative of his company. Considerable discussion was held regarding the procedure by which property would be appraised. There being no further testimony or evidence to be received, a motion was made by Shenkman, second Si�bert, to close the hearing. Motion carried unanimously. Councilwoman Gibbs arrived at 9:35 P.M., following the interview of Mr. Granger. ib( Page #5 - Council Minutes - 7/25/77 1 APPOINTMENT OF PLANNING COMMISSIONERS - APPROVED At this time, the following candidates were interviewed by the City Council: Lloyd Granger, Robert Love and John Stern. Courtland Paul was unable to attend the interviews but conveyed his wish to be considered for future openings. Following the interviews, the Councilmembers announced their choices for appointment as follows: Gibbs: Hoffman/Love Wieder: Dunn/Hoffman Siebert: Stern/Hoffman Coen: Hoffman/Stern Shenkman: Stern/Hoffman Pattinson: Stern/Hoffman Bartlett: Dunn/Hoffman On motion by Gibbs, second Siebert, Council appointed John Stern to a term on the Planning Commission to expire 6/30/78 filling the vacancy created by the resignation of Joseph Boyle, and appointed Frank Hoffman to a term on the Planning Commission to expire 6/30/81. Motion carried unanimously.
